James Massie Elwell

James was born in Sweet Springs, MO, to the late Kenneth and Margaret Elwell. James graduated from Sweet Springs High School in 1954 and served in the US Navy from 1955-1959. Afterwards he married his high school sweetheart Mary Lee and moved to Orlando, FL. Seven years later, they moved to Fruitland Park, FL, and spent the next 55 years in a small, quiet neighborhood near Spring Lake.

James loved the Lord and served as deacon, usher, and an untold number of other duties at First Baptist Church Fruitland Park and First Baptist Church Leesburg. James was an avid woodworker and found great joy in making and giving away his creations.

He is survived by his wife Mary Lee Elwell, son James Michael Elwell, brother Donald Elwell, and two sisters: Sharon Hemme and Violet Forsyth. A Celebration of Life service will be held Thursday, November 10, 2022, 2:00 pm at Beyers Funeral Home, Leesburg, FL.

In lieu of flowers, contributions may be made to First Baptist Church Leesburg.
